As one of our Roadside Rescue Mechanics you'll be there for our customers, come rain or shine.
Always ready to provide friendly help and reassurance, you'll be more than a brilliant mechanic - you'll be a genuine people person and ready to make a positive impact with everyone you meet.
What you'll be doing: Your working day: You're paid from the minute you get in your van to the moment you get home Work/Life balance: Choose the standby hours to suit your lifestyle Equipment: You bring your skills and expertise and we provide the rest, from a van and the very best tools to your uniform and boots Your team: You'll join a tight-knit, supportive team and enjoy great development and training opportunities Our company: The AA is loved and recognised by all our customers What you'll need
NVQ3 in Vehicle Maintenance and Repair, or equivalent qualifications with appropriate experience A full category B driving licence, with 6 points or less.
You should be happy to work shifts, which could include evenings, weekends and Bank Holidays You'll be ready to work both independently and as part of a team, driving to different locations in all weathers A superb communicator, you'll be skilled at explaining things to our customers so they're reassured and know what's going on What's in it for me? Free breakdown cover from day one 23 days holidays (increases with service) plus bank holidays Up to 7% company pension contribution Industry leading training Dedicated employee assistance programme and a 24/7 remote GP service for you and your family A welcoming, inclusive culture that will help you thrive When youre with The AA, youre Always Ahead Interested?
